Nettet6. sep. 2024 · Anatomy. The human retina measures 30 to 40 mm and covers roughly 1,100 square mm in each eye. 1 . The retina is about 0.5 millimeters thick.It’s thicker towards the optic nerve head and increasingly thinner at the ora serrata.. NettetMost commonly, retinol is used to help address acne and visible signs of aging, though Dr. Henry notes that it’s also often found in products designed to help manage sagging skin, acne scars, and even dark spots and discolorations. As for how it works, Dr. Henry explains that retinol is an antioxidant that helps improve skin’s natural turnover.
